#f2f1fd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f2f1fd is composed of 94.9% red, 94.5%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.3% cyan, 4.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 245 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 96.9%. #f2f1fd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e5e3fb. Closest websafe color is: #ffffff.

#f2f1fd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f2f1fd has RGB values of R:242, G:241,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 15921661.

Hex triplet f2f1fd #f2f1fd
RGB Decimal 242, 241, 253 rgb(242,241,253)
RGB Percent 94.9, 94.5, 99.2 rgb(94.9%,94.5%,99.2%)
CMYK 4, 5, 0, 1
HSL 245°, 75, 96.9 hsl(245,75%,96.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 245°, 4.7, 99.2
Web Safe ffffff #ffffff
CIE-LAB 95.53, 2.495, -5.65
XYZ 85.8, 88.88, 105.558
xyY 0.306, 0.317, 88.88
CIE-LCH 95.53, 6.177, 293.827
CIE-LUV 95.53, -0.133, -9.273
Hunter-Lab 94.276, -2.532, -0.392
Binary 11110010, 11110001, 11111101
